Mount Shasta is primarily considered a potentially explosive volcano, with a history of both explosive eruptions and quieter lava flows. Its most significant eruptions, such as those occurring around 1786 and 1854, were characterized by explosive activity that produced ash and pyroclastic flows. However, it also exhibits periods of less explosive effusive eruptions, where lava flows are emitted more quietly. Overall, while it has a diverse eruptive history, its potential for explosive activity remains a concern.
Mt. St. Helens is known for its explosive eruption in 1980, characterized by ash clouds, pyroclastic flows, and lateral blasts. It is considered one of the most significant volcanic events in U.S. history.
Krakatoa is a volcano that erupted. In the eruption, gases were trapped below the cap of the volcano. The explosive eruption occurred when the pressure was enough to blow the cap off of the volcano.

Mount St. Helens is generally regarded as an explosive volcano, but like most stratovolcanoes, it can produce both explosive and non-explosive eruptions.
